Dell Selects Silicon Valley to Open Research and Development Center
06 4월 2011 - 3:00AM
Business Wire
Dell today announced plans to open the Dell Silicon Valley
Research and Development Center, a new facility that will support
Dell's strategic expansion of solutions capabilities, including the
areas of networking design and development, storage development and
cloud computing. The new site complements Dell's Israel Research
and Development Center, announced last month in Ra’anana. Dell
believes that with recruitment of additional staff, its workforce
at the Silicon Valley site will grow to more than 1,500 team
members over the next five years.
The new facility will allow Dell to consolidate much of its
current Northern California operations in phases over the next
several quarters. It will combine the operations of several area
companies Dell has acquired, including Zing (Sunnyvale), Ocarina
(San Jose), Scalent (Palo Alto), and Everdream (Fremont) into
approximately 240,000 square feet of leased space in two adjacent
buildings on Great America Parkway in Santa Clara. The campus will
also include customer solutions and briefing centers, a cafeteria
and fitness center.

Dell is making significant investments to deliver technology
solutions for its customers. In addition to strategic acquisitions,
Dell expects to hire several hundred new team members in
engineering, sales and marketing, and services jobs at the Dell
Silicon Valley R&D Center.
Occupancy will begin in the second half of the year. Dell
expects approximately 700 team members to be working there by the
end of the year. Dell team members will move to the site in phases
over the next two years. Ultimately, Dell projects 1,500 team
members will be working in the Center within five years.
